This week's guest is the incredible actress Josie Bissett. Josie is recognized internationally for her role as the popular 'Jane Mancini' on FOX-TV's "Melrose Place," which ended its successful seven-year run in May 1999.
The Seattle native began her career in front of the camera at the age of 12 as a model in print advertisements and television commercials. At 16, she left home and moved to Japan to further her career and at 17 headed to Hollywood to make her mark. Josie soon landed the role of 'Cara' on "The Hogan Family," where she spent two seasons. Within two years of her arrival in Los Angeles, Josie was cast on "Melrose Place" and quickly became one of television's most recognizable actors.
In Part 1 of our interview, we talk to Josie about her recent guest appearance on Fantasy Island and now as an empty nester, her desire to enter the acting world again. She shares how her career started and what it was like to be married young in Hollywood. We also dish on what it was like to work on the set of Melrose Place and so much more.
